At the time of writing, the Pelicans are less than 12 hours away from taking on the Oklahoma City Thunder in a pivotal game two in their first round playoff series. New Orleans fought valiantly in their game one loss, and a win in game two would extend the series and crack open the door for a potential Zion Williamson return the slightest bit further.

Tonight's game isn't do-or-die. The old adage "a playoff series doesn't start until the road team wins a game" still applies, and New Orleans would love for the series to officially begin tonight. However, a loss will not doom them as they'll have two chances at The Blender to even up the series and set up a knight in shining armor scenario for Zion.

With that said, it's never too early to start discussing potential off-season movement. The Pelicans played like a top ten team in the Association at times this year, but odds are they're going to come up short of their ultimate goal of winning an NBA championship in 2024. Change will come if New Orleans doesn't make a deep run this postseason. Missing Zion for this first round series was unanticipated, but goals are goals and it is unlikely that the Pelicans reach the ones they set.

The team that takes the floor in October will look vastly different than the one playing this month, and Bleacher Report dropped two mock trades that will shake up the Pelicans current and future rosters. Let's take a look.
